34 people who have Metastatic Renal Cell Carcinoma and Chronic Thyroiditis are studied.

Gender of people who have Metastatic Renal Cell Carcinoma and experienced Chronic Thyroiditis *:
- female: 18.18 %
- male: 81.82 %
Age of people who have Metastatic Renal Cell Carcinoma and experienced Chronic Thyroiditis *:
- 0-1: 0.0 %
- 2-9: 0.0 %
- 10-19: 0.0 %
- 20-29: 12 %
- 30-39: 0.0 %
- 40-49: 0.0 %
- 50-59: 20 %
- 60+: 68 %
